Answer:

Mercantilism is an economic philosophy built around exports and trade. A mercantilist economy tries to increase its wealth by maximizing exports and minimizing imports. To increase their wealth and power mercantile nations rely on tariffs, trade leverage and military power to maximize their trade balance.

What responses did Governor Berkeley make to Bacon’s<br> grievances?
dmitriy555 [2]

Governor Berkeley considered Bacon’s grievances and actions as a direct challenge to his authority. In the opinion of the governor, Bacon was guilty of treason. Berkeley ordered the matters to be investigated and initiated peace talks between the government and the rebels which leads to the murder of numerous tribal chiefs and people. Berkeley offered all means to pardon Bacon but he would not listen to him. This resulted to a war.
